Don't Mix Business with Pleasure...............

Why on earth not? It's always nicer and more comfortable to have a friend who is a plumber, car mechanic, builder, hairdresser, etc, as we have already built up the trust and you generally know what you're getting. If we don't already have "our man or woman for the job" we would take a recommendation from one of our friends. Trust not as strong but you trust your friends' judgement don't you? So why would we not apply the same principles in our worklife?

I think most of us who've been in sales a while have experienced those really awkward first meetings with a new account or prospect where you have no history and very little intel - Like pulling teeth!! Then after a few calls and meetings and getting to know each other a little, the buyers' guard is lowered and a more fruitful discussion ensues. We can pretty much eliminate those initial "2-hour drives for 10 minutes of teeth pulling" meetings if we do a bit of socialising beforehand without leaving the comfort of your home office.

Socialise Don't Sell.........

Socialise online as you would in person.....You wouldn't walk into a pub and offer your product literature to a stranger, or worse a group of strangers, and expect much of a welcome. So don't do it on social media.....

People Buy From People.........

If I had a pound.......... this is true but should be people buy from people they like and trust. So get to know your buyers, the technical teams, changemakers, c-suite, whomever you can build a rapport with on a social level. The more you build with them the more likely they will be coming to you not you to them with an opportunity or sale.
